3.2 Loading Instructions (General)

While specific loading procedures vary by printer model, the general steps involve:

  1. Open the printer's label compartment or cover.
  2. Locate the label roll holder or spindle.
  3. Place the JADENS label roll onto the holder, ensuring the labels feed out from the bottom or front, depending on your printer's design. The printable side (smoother, brighter white) should face the print head.
  4. Feed the leading edge of the label paper through the printer's guides until it is correctly positioned for printing.
  5. Cierre la cubierta de la impresora.
  6. Perform a test print or calibration if required by your printer model to ensure proper alignment.

5. Mantenimiento y almacenamiento

Proper storage and handling will ensure the longevity and print quality of your JADENS thermal labels.

  • Entorno de almacenamiento: Store labels in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ight, high humidity, and extreme temperatures. Ideal storage conditions are typically between 20-25°C (68-77°F) and 40-60% relative humidity.
  • Avoid Heat and Light: Prolonged exposure to heat, direct sunlight, or strong fluorescent light can cause the labels to darken or fade prematurely, even before printing.
  • Exposición química: Avoid contact with chemicals, oils, and plasticizers (found in some plastic wraps or folders) as these can degrade the thermal coating.
  • Manejo: Handle labels by the edges to avoid transferring oils from your skin, which can affect print quality or label longevity.

6. Solución de problemas

If you encounter issues while using your JADENS thermal label paper, consider the following common solutions:

ProblemaPosible causaSolución
Impresión débil o nula
  • Label loaded incorrectly (non-printable side facing print head).
  • Print head dirty or worn.
  • Printer settings (darkness, speed) incorrect.
  • Reload the label roll, ensuring the printable side faces the print head.
  • Limpie el cabezal de impresión de acuerdo con el manual de su impresora.
  • Adjust printer darkness settings to a higher level.
Las etiquetas no se introducen correctamente
  • Labels not aligned with guides.
  • Dust or debris in the paper path.
  • Printer calibration issue.
  • Ensure labels are snugly fitted within the printer guides.
  • Clean the paper path and rollers.
  • Run the printer's calibration function.
Labels Peeling Off After Application
  • Surface was dirty, oily, or textured.
  • Insufficient pressure applied during application.
  • Extreme environmental conditions (e.g., very cold, wet).
  • Asegúrese de que la superficie de aplicación esté limpia, seca y lisa.
  • Apply firm, even pressure across the entire label when attaching.
  • Allow labels to adhere in moderate conditions before exposing to extremes.
Labels Fading Over Time
  • Exposure to direct sunlight or excessive heat.
  • Contact with certain chemicals or plasticizers.
  • Store unused labels in a cool, dark place.
  • Avoid applying labels to surfaces that will be exposed to prolonged direct sunlight or extreme heat.
  • Ensure labels do not come into contact with incompatible chemicals.
